在当今数字化时代,知识产权的保护已成为一个全球性的挑战。随着互联网的普及和技术的发展,抄袭和盗版现象日益猖獗,这不仅损害了原创作者的利益,也破坏了创新环境的健康发展。因此,开发一款能够检测抄袭的软件显得尤为重要。
一、软件设计目标与功能
1. 检测抄袭:软件应具备强大的文本相似度检测能力,通过比较输入文本与数据库中的已有内容,识别出高度相似的段落或句子,从而判断是否存在抄袭行为。
2. 保护原创:除了检测抄袭外,软件还应提供原创作品的版权登记和保护服务,帮助用户记录和证明其创作成果,增强法律保障。
3. 打击盗版:软件应支持版权所有者举报疑似盗版内容,并与相关机构合作,追踪盗版源头,为打击盗版行为提供技术支持。
4. 用户友好界面:软件应提供简洁明了的操作界面,使用户能够轻松上传作品、管理版权信息,并获取检测结果。
5. 多语言支持:软件应支持多种语言,满足不同地区用户的需求,促进全球范围内的版权保护工作。
6. 数据安全与隐私保护:软件应确保用户数据的安全,采取加密技术保护用户信息,防止数据泄露和滥用。
7. 更新与维护:软件应定期更新,修复已知问题,优化性能,为用户提供稳定可靠的使用体验。
8. 社区互动:软件应鼓励用户之间的交流与合作,建立在线社区,分享经验、讨论问题,共同推动版权保护事业的发展。
二、技术实现方案
1. 文本相似度算法:采用先进的自然语言处理技术,如TF-IDF、余弦相似度等,计算输入文本与数据库内容的相似度,以确定是否存在抄袭行为。
2. 深度学习模型:利用深度学习技术,特别是卷积神经网络(CNN)和循环神经网络(RNN),对大量文本数据进行训练,提高检测的准确性和效率。
3. 机器学习算法:结合机器学习算法,如支持向量机(SVM)、随机森林等,对文本数据进行分类和预测,实现更全面的抄袭检测。
4. 图像识别技术:将抄袭检测扩展到图片领域,通过OCR技术提取图片中的文字信息,并与数据库内容进行比对,发现潜在的抄袭行为。
5. 实时监控与报警系统:建立实时监控系统,对疑似抄袭内容进行实时监测,并在检测到抄袭行为时发出报警,提醒用户采取措施。
6. 数据分析与挖掘:对检测到的抄袭案例进行深入分析,挖掘抄袭模式和规律,为打击盗版提供有力证据。
7. 跨平台兼容性:确保软件在不同操作系统和设备上都能正常运行,提供便捷的跨平台使用体验。
8. 云存储与同步:利用云存储技术,实现作品数据的云端备份和同步,方便用户随时随地访问和管理自己的作品。
9. API接口:提供丰富的API接口,允许其他软件和服务调用本软件的功能,实现与其他系统的集成和联动。
10. 用户反馈机制:建立完善的用户反馈机制,收集用户的意见和建议,不断优化软件功能和用户体验。
三、应用场景与推广策略
1. 教育机构:为教师和学生提供抄袭检测工具,帮助他们更好地保护知识产权,提高教学质量。
2. 企业研发部门:为企业的研发人员提供抄袭检测服务,确保研发成果的原创性和创新性。
3. 图书馆与档案馆:为图书馆和档案馆提供抄袭检测服务,帮助他们更好地保存和管理文献资料。
4. 政府机关:为政府部门提供抄袭检测工具,协助打击盗版和侵权行为,维护市场秩序。
5. 网络平台:为各类网络平台提供抄袭检测服务,帮助他们识别和处理涉嫌抄袭的内容,营造健康的网络环境。
6. 国际组织:为国际组织提供抄袭检测服务,协助打击跨国盗版和侵权行为,维护全球知识产权利益。
7. 版权代理机构:为版权代理机构提供抄袭检测服务,帮助他们为客户提供专业的版权保护建议和解决方案。
8. 学术会议与研讨会:在学术会议和研讨会上提供抄袭检测服务,帮助参会者识别和防范抄袭行为,促进学术交流的规范化和诚信化。
9. 出版社与杂志社:为出版社和杂志社提供抄袭检测服务,帮助他们识别和处理涉嫌抄袭的作品,维护出版业的健康发展。
10. 个人创作者:为个人创作者提供抄袭检测工具,帮助他们保护自己的创意成果,避免被侵权。
总之,开发一款能够检测抄袭的软件对于保护原创、打击盗版具有重要意义。通过技术创新和用户需求的结合,我们可以构建一个高效、便捷、智能的抄袭检测系统,为全球范围内的版权保护工作贡献力量。